Why would you intentionally aim for the weak spots if your weapon had no problem penetrating armor anyway?

That's like saying; "Why walk through the door when you have no problem breaking in through the window?"

It just makes sense to aim for the weak spots.


Edit: In real history maces were the best heavy weapon to use against plate, and the most common weapon other than the pike/polearm used during the middle ages.  90% of armoured soldiers, particularly cavalry (as it's next to impossible to stab accurately with a sword while mounted) used maces due there constant and simple effectiveness against all types of armour.  They took less skill wield than a sword and were cheaper to make as well.

Only knights and nobles would have had swords, they were a status symbol not a footsoldiers weapon.

Quite right about the balance and fun.
However I think that some semblance towards realism is good, as it's both intuitive and adds a layer of depth than mere fantasy cannot get.

For example, plate should be the best protection no matter what, but be vulnerable to blunt damage similar to lighter armour, which is realistic. But as a downside take vastly more material to make than chain mail and be heavy and cumbersome, lowering movement and attack speed of the wearer.
Likewise spears should be 10x better than short swords against large creatures, due to the difficulty getting close to target with the latter.  This is logical and makes combat more intuitive, tactical and fun.
So you are right really, having swords or axes as the defacto best weapon is bad gameplay and is not accurate realism.  Some element of rock,paper, scissors should apply.

No weapon should the be all and end all, even admantine has a drawback in that it is very hard to get hold of safely.

I was thinking of a possible solution to the "armour vs swords" debate that everyone more than half of the people here might hopefully agree on: What if the resistance of armour plate was directly determined by quality levels?

For example: To pierce superior quality armour plate, you'd need to use a masterwork sword (2 quality levels above the armour), or an exceptional spear (1 level above), while to cut through it, you'd need an axe of equal or greater quality.

Maces would work at one quality level below the armour, and above, so superior quality maces would work fine against exceptional plate. Picks would work at 2 quality levels below, or finely-crafted, while hammers could work at 3 levels below = well-crafted.

Other weapons would have their own armour-penetrating qualities.
Halberds for instance might work at 5 levels below, making only artifact armour effective against them, while whips would probably never work against even no-quality plate.

Any lesser weapons impacting on greater armour might simply cause bruising/scratches and "fatigue damage". Ofcourse, if the weapon is being wielded by a titan, the crushing bruising could still be quite fatal, but this would be determined more by the attacker's strength than anything.

Considering the new way that weapons are handled under .31, this might be one of the better ways to differentiate between weapon quality levels, in terms of game mechanics.

The attack could still slide or glance off, ofcourse, but this would be determined more by the weapon skill of the attacker vs the armour-use skill of the defender, than the quality of the armour.

Materials would come into play by allowing the armour to become "damaged". Better weapon materials could cause more damage to the armour--even if the attack didn't damage the dwarf inside--which would reduce the armour's effectiveness over time, allowing even a dwarf in artifact HFS plate to be swarmed and eventually slaughtered, if you don't manage to defeat the attackers first. This "damage" could be very temporary, only requiring the dwarf wearing it to either hang it on an armour stand, or visit a metalsmith (to reduce micromanagement), while still representing the rigors of drawn-out battles.

Other qualities of weapons would remain the same, and other types of armour could have their own set of "steps" per weapon type.

Critical hits might simply ignore any armour worn--you "found a gap".
